Slide Lining



This is the oldest technique among all the trenchless repair service choices. With this rehabilitation strategy, the plumbing technician inserts a smaller pipeline into the old one. From there, the room in between the two pipes is full of cement leading to a brand-new pipe within. Both the cement and new pipe strengthen the harmed one. Nevertheless, this is still the most invasive as the plumbing technician will certainly still need to dig enough to place the brand-new pipeline and also cement.

Spray Lining



Others call this method brush finishing due to the fact that a thin layer of flexible polymer is splashed or coated into the old pipe. When, the sprayed material sets on the surface of the old pipeline, it will seal as well as solidify off cracks as well as pinholes.

Cured-in-Place



The CIPP method does precisely as it states as it cures a brand-new pipe in location. Others call this structural pipelining as an epoxy material lining is placed then pumped up in the damaged sewer line utilizing contemporary equipment. As a result, you have actually got a new pipeline within the old pipeline.

Pipeline Bursting



Though a burst pipeline will cause emergency flooding, this pipe bursting approach is the most innovative trenchless repair work, causing the least damages. The plumbing technician inserts a brand-new pipe with the same diameter as the old one. The brand-new pipes have a "bursting head" in the lead or front part. As the pipe is pushed via, this head will rupture the old pipelines. With this gone, you get free room for the new pipelines. This supplies synchronised elimination and also repair work as it fractures old pipelines from the front and puts down brand-new high-density polyethylene pipes in the rear.

Do Sewage Backups Present a Health Risk?


The worst thing about sewer backups is the serious health risks they present. As unfortunate as it is, sewer backups bring with them the chance of exposure to any of the following diseases and ailments:


  • E. Coli

  • Hepatitis

  • Helicobacter Pylori

  • Acanthamoeba

  • Salmonella

  • Leptospirosis

  • As you can see, sewer backups pose a serious health risk to you and your family. So if you’re experiencing one, stay clear of any exposed sewage, and contact us immediately.



    The Age of Your Sewer System


    An aging and deteriorating sewer system is the primary culprit behind most sewage backups. Unfortunately, if you have an old sewer system, backup and backup prevention devices won’t do much good. Contact us to learn more about what you can do if you have an aging sewer system.


    Storm-Sewer Combined Pipelines


    A storm drain connected to a sewer line is what we mean by storm-sewer combined pipelines. Due to the storm drain debris, combined pipelines increase the risk of clogs and sewage backups. So, if your property has a storm-sewer combined pipeline, then you’re at a higher risk of a problem.     Tree Roots


    Tree roots actively seek underground water sources. So, since water flows through your sewer line, tree roots naturally grow towards, and sometimes into, them. When tree roots grow inside your sewer line, they increase your risk of a backup event.
